|
查看: 1168|回复: 21
|
求助、 分享:Particle Swarm Optimisation 有谁会吗??
[复制链接]
|
|
|
小弟最近面对一些烦恼, 对于Particle Swarm Optimization措手无及。。。
theory 方面我很清楚, 可是要怎样apply及related to 我们的antenna设计就面对难题了。。
我很希望可以帮助到我。。。。。
这里有谁懂的。。。或有apply过Particle Swarm Optimization在任何地方的。。。可以pm我,或在这里留言吗??
谢谢。。。。。。感激无尽·。。 |
|
|
|
|
|
|
|
|
|
|
发表于 24-9-2008 12:05 AM
|
显示全部楼层
原帖由 takekakashi 于 23-9-2008 11:48 PM 发表 
小弟最近面对一些烦恼, 对于Particle Swarm Optimization措手无及。。。
theory 方面我很清楚, 可是要怎样apply及related to 我们的antenna设计就面对难题了。。
我很希望可以帮助到我。。。。。
这里有谁懂的。 ...
这种微粒群演算法应该可以运用在很多地方吧 。。。? 随机的优化怎样都好现比决定/特定优化演算来的比较好。你的antenna有那方面要优化的? |
|
|
|
|
|
|
|
|
|
|

楼主 |
发表于 24-9-2008 12:10 AM
|
显示全部楼层
原帖由 斷羽鳥 于 24-9-2008 12:05 AM 发表 
这种微粒群演算法应该可以运用在很多地方吧 。。。? 随机的优化怎样都好现比决定/特定优化演算来的比较好。你的antenna有那方面要优化的?
Gain and Bandwidth..
最重要的还要compare跟Genetic Algorithm...我用IE3D已经没有问题。。
可是要用program去develop PSO就头痛了。。。
你会吗??可以见面吗?我请你喝茶。? 因为我在ukM找不到人会。。lecturer都不会,找master student 也 帮不到。。。 |
|
|
|
|
|
|
|
|
|
|

楼主 |
发表于 24-9-2008 12:18 AM
|
显示全部楼层
原帖由 斷羽鳥 于 24-9-2008 12:05 AM 发表 
这种微粒群演算法应该可以运用在很多地方吧 。。。? 随机的优化怎样都好现比决定/特定优化演算来的比较好。你的antenna有那方面要优化的?
对啊。。。可以用在很多地方。。我现在就是不知道要如何related进去我的设计。。
找了网上,没人教。。。找书。。UKM又没有。。。。。因为还算是新的。。。
唉。。。。。 |
|
|
|
|
|
|
|
|
|
|
发表于 24-9-2008 12:19 AM
|
显示全部楼层
原帖由 takekakashi 于 24-9-2008 12:10 AM 发表 
Gain and Bandwidth..
最重要的还要compare跟Genetic Algorithm...我用IE3D已经没有问题。。
可是要用program去develop PSO就头痛了。。。
你会吗??可以见面吗?我请你喝茶。? 因为我在ukM找不到人会。。 ...
antenna的东西我不会哦 。。。
不过你想用什么来develop PSO? matlab? |
|
|
|
|
|
|
|
|
|
|

楼主 |
发表于 24-9-2008 12:42 AM
|
显示全部楼层
原帖由 斷羽鳥 于 24-9-2008 12:19 AM 发表 
antenna的东西我不会哦 。。。
不过你想用什么来develop PSO? matlab?
暂时是MATLAB咯。coding internet可以找到。过后再try用C看看。。。
antenna的,你不会没关系。。我只想问下有用过的人。。。怎样apply进去。。。。
lecturer又要我练好antenna design。。同时间又要我做PSO。literature review 都花了我不少时间了。。 。。
他自己又不会。他只是看到外国人做,所以他也要做,
因为自己的成绩比较好,所以他对我的要求很高。。。。我找不到书。。天天看那些journal,但帮不到多少。。。
求求你帮帮。。。。我逼不得已。。。唉。。伤心。。。。
[ 本帖最后由 takekakashi 于 24-9-2008 12:45 AM 编辑 ] |
|
|
|
|
|
|
|
|
|
|
发表于 24-9-2008 12:48 AM
|
显示全部楼层
原帖由 takekakashi 于 24-9-2008 12:42 AM 发表 
暂时是MATLAB咯。coding internet可以找到。过后再try用C看看。。。
antenna的,你不会没关系。。我只想问下有用过的人。。。怎样apply进去。。。。
lecturer又要我练好antenna design。。同时间又要我做PSO ...
我是没有specific 用过 。。。也没有概念要怎样apply在你的problem。只有在了解problem之后才能够apply to solve the problem。不过我对一些基本的global optimization algorithms, 是有一些了解。 Anyway, 咱们可以继续在这里讨论。
可以找找看有没有ebook之类的。
我现在去睡个大头觉先 。。。明晚来和你zam zam 。。。 ! |
|
|
|
|
|
|
|
|
|
|

楼主 |
发表于 24-9-2008 12:54 AM
|
显示全部楼层
原帖由 斷羽鳥 于 24-9-2008 12:48 AM 发表 
我是没有specific 用过 。。。也没有概念要怎样apply在你的problem。只有在了解problem之后才能够apply to solve the problem。不过我对一些基本的global optimization algorithms, 是有一些了解。 Anyway, 咱们 ...
好!!
希望可以出来见见面。。
通常都不会差很远。。。GA 等等都差不过一样的。。。只是,我不知道要怎样apply而已。。要什么input等等。。thanks。。 |
|
|
|
|
|
|
|
|
|
|
发表于 24-9-2008 07:50 AM
|
显示全部楼层
|
|
|
|
|
|
|
|
|
|
发表于 24-9-2008 08:19 AM
|
显示全部楼层
|
|
|
|
|
|
|
|
|
|

楼主 |
发表于 24-9-2008 10:45 AM
|
显示全部楼层
原帖由 斷羽鳥 于 24-9-2008 07:50 AM 发表 
我看你现在应该要先了决定你的cost function。我是不懂antenna,不过所有的optimization,都应该是冲着cost function而设计。比如,如果你要optimize你的bandwidth,那么你的antenna 的bandwidth,在数学方面,应 ...
好。。。那么。。你懂怎样找cost function吗??
在PSO通常我们是称为fitness function的。。Cost Function 是其他optimization tool称呼的。。。好。。我们要怎样找fitness /cost function呢?就是说,我们希望我们results是怎样的,就要有那个cost function??
还有,我们通常写好的program, 我们的input 是怎样的呢???
[ 本帖最后由 takekakashi 于 24-9-2008 11:06 AM 编辑 ] |
|
|
|
|
|
|
|
|
|
|

楼主 |
发表于 24-9-2008 10:57 AM
|
显示全部楼层
|
|
|
|
|
|
|
|
|
|
发表于 24-9-2008 11:51 AM
|
显示全部楼层
我来啦 。。。soli啦,我不能给你我的msn,我有太多的不好回忆。msn给有缘人就好。
Anyway, 关于那个fitness function, 那个就是你的问题所在咯。 只有你自己懂得那个function是什么样的咯,我们其他不是做antenna的不会懂的boh。
假如你的 Fitness Function, F(A,x),x是你的data(可能是一些从IE3D输出的数据,具体的我不懂),通常你要求得A,让F optimize。 把A program成微粒群/基因码,initial 通常是随即的,然后再一步步进化。
不过,现在问题是如何断定的你F。应该有很多paper有酱的做法吧?你没找来读读? |
|
|
|
|
|
|
|
|
|
|

楼主 |
发表于 24-9-2008 01:22 PM
|
显示全部楼层
原帖由 斷羽鳥 于 24-9-2008 11:51 AM 发表 
我来啦 。。。soli啦,我不能给你我的msn,我有太多的不好回忆。msn给有缘人就好。
Anyway, 关于那个fitness function, 那个就是你的问题所在咯。 只有你自己懂得那个function是什么样的咯,我们其他不是做ant ...
journals 读到烂咯。。。。都是show results的。。没有method怎样做。
没关系。。我自己来啦。。。谢谢啦。。 |
|
|
|
|
|
|
|
|
|
|
发表于 24-9-2008 02:57 PM
|
显示全部楼层
原帖由 takekakashi 于 24-9-2008 01:22 PM 发表 
journals 读到烂咯。。。。都是show results的。。没有method怎样做。
没关系。。我自己来啦。。。谢谢啦。。
年轻人 。。。慢慢来。relax 啦! 哈哈 。。。journal通常给个概念啦。其他的kiki来咯。
问你,是不是IE3D会根据你的antenna design,给出一系列的data? |
|
|
|
|
|
|
|
|
|
|

楼主 |
发表于 24-9-2008 04:37 PM
|
显示全部楼层
原帖由 斷羽鳥 于 24-9-2008 02:57 PM 发表 
年轻人 。。。慢慢来。relax 啦! 哈哈 。。。journal通常给个概念啦。其他的kiki来咯。
问你,是不是IE3D会根据你的antenna design,给出一系列的data?
照你所说的。。我就是要extract IE3D 里面的data出来。然后apply进去。。对。。是没问题的。。。
然后呢??? |
|
|
|
|
|
|
|
|
|
|
发表于 24-9-2008 05:04 PM
|
显示全部楼层
原帖由 takekakashi 于 24-9-2008 04:37 PM 发表 
照你所说的。。我就是要extract IE3D 里面的data出来。然后apply进去。。对。。是没问题的。。。
然后呢???
那你要maximize/minimize的是什么? let's say, Bandwidth 。。。酱控制bandwidth的参数有那些?那么这些参数和你的data之间是以什么方程联系的? |
|
|
|
|
|
|
|
|
|
|
发表于 24-9-2008 06:06 PM
|
显示全部楼层
|
|
|
|
|
|
|
|
|
|

楼主 |
发表于 24-9-2008 08:56 PM
|
显示全部楼层
原帖由 斷羽鳥 于 24-9-2008 05:04 PM 发表 
那你要maximize/minimize的是什么? let's say, Bandwidth 。。。酱控制bandwidth的参数有那些?那么这些参数和你的data之间是以什么方程联系的?
其实。。我知道你要带来的是什么。。
就是找一个equation出来。是relate 我要找的variable 跟unknow。。
哎呀。。你都不要见我。。haiz。。。好像女生酱。。。msn又不给。。 |
|
|
|
|
|
|
|
|
|
|
发表于 24-9-2008 09:08 PM
|
显示全部楼层
原帖由 takekakashi 于 24-9-2008 08:56 PM 发表 
其实。。我知道你要带来的是什么。。
就是找一个equation出来。是relate 我要找的variable 跟unknow。。
哎呀。。你都不要见我。。haiz。。。好像女生酱。。。msn又不给。。
哈哈哈 。。。酱你是找不到那个equation是嗎?
酱你不是当我是个女生咯 。。。幻想下我是个大美人。  |
|
|
|
|
|
|
|
|
| |
本周最热论坛帖子
|